Does anyone know what this button is?

Hi everyone, I just purchased a 2020 1SS 1LE and it has this button to the bottom left of the steering column. I didn't find it in the manual and guess it may be aftermarket. I haven't pressed it yet for fear of it being for an ejection seat. Thanks

Dealer installed antitheft/tracking BS. Follow the wires. If you're lucky it's plugged into the OBD2 port and not spliced into factory wiring. Then you can simply unplug & remove.

First I’d take it right to where I bought it and ask them if it was installed at their dealership. If so, ask them to remove it.

If not maybe try to trace it back to the original dealer where it was bought when new.

If you still have no luck Take it to a REPUTABLE mechanic and have them remove EVERYTHING including whatever the aftermarket module is and all the aftermarket wiring and restore the car completely stock.

You do NOT want that crap interfering with the factory wiring, modules, and other factiry ekectrinucs and accessories.
